React Native Story 是一款专为 React Native 设计的组件,它能够帮助开发者轻松地在应用中实现类似 Instagram 风格的故事功能。为了安装此组件,用户只需简单地执行 npm install
命令,并添加 'react-native-story' 作为参数即可。
React Native, Story Component, Instagram Style, npm Install, UI Design
React Native Story 是一款专为 React Native 开发者设计的组件库,它模拟了 Instagram 中流行的“故事”功能,使得开发者能够在自己的应用中快速集成这一特性。该组件不仅提供了流畅的用户体验,还简化了开发流程,让开发者无需从零开始构建相似的功能。React Native Story 的出现极大地丰富了移动应用的交互方式,为用户提供了一种更加直观且有趣的分享体验。
React Native Story 的主要特点包括:
npm install react-native-story
即可。这一过程简单快捷,大大节省了开发时间。React Native Story 的这些特点使其成为想要在应用中加入类似 Instagram 故事功能的开发者的理想选择。无论是对于初学者还是经验丰富的开发者来说,React Native Story 都能提供强大的支持,帮助他们快速构建出既美观又实用的应用程序。
安装 React Native Story 组件的过程非常简单,只需几步即可完成。首先,确保你的开发环境中已安装了 Node.js 和 npm(Node 包管理器)。接下来,打开终端或命令提示符窗口,切换到你的 React Native 项目的根目录下。
一旦准备好,就可以开始安装 React Native Story 了。在命令行中输入以下命令:
npm install react-native-story
这条命令会自动下载并安装 React Native Story 组件及其依赖项。安装完成后,你可以在项目的 node_modules
文件夹中找到 React Native Story 的相关文件。
在安装过程中需要注意以下几点:
完成安装后,你就可以开始在项目中使用 React Native Story 了。
安装完成后,接下来是配置 React Native Story 的步骤。首先,在你的 React Native 项目中引入 React Native Story 组件。通常情况下,可以通过以下方式导入:
import Story from 'react-native-story';
接着,你可以在应用的合适位置添加 <Story>
标签来创建故事组件。例如:
<Story
stories={[
{ id: 1, content: <Text>Hello World!</Text> },
{ id: 2, content: <Image source={{ uri: 'https://example.com/image.jpg' }} /> }
]}
/>
这里定义了一个包含两个故事条目的简单示例。每个故事条目都有一个唯一的 id
和相应的 content
,后者可以是任何 React Native 的组件。
React Native Story 提供了高度的自定义选项,你可以根据需要调整样式和功能。例如,要更改故事背景的颜色,可以使用 backgroundColor
属性:
<Story
backgroundColor="#f0f0f0"
stories={[
// ...
]}
/>
此外,还可以通过修改其他属性来自定义故事的显示方式,比如设置过渡动画、控制故事的播放速度等。
在配置完成后,建议进行充分的测试以确保一切正常工作。可以利用 React Native 的热重载功能快速查看更改效果。如果遇到问题,可以查阅官方文档或社区资源寻求帮助。
通过以上步骤,你现在已经成功安装并配置了 React Native Story 组件,可以开始在你的应用中实现类似 Instagram 的故事功能了。
在当今移动应用市场中,优秀的用户界面设计对于吸引和留住用户至关重要。React Native Story 通过其精心设计的 UI,不仅提升了用户体验,还为开发者提供了极大的便利。下面我们将探讨 React Native Story 的 UI 设计原则及其如何实现。
React Native Story 的 UI 设计遵循以下几个关键原则:
React Native Story 的 UI 设计实现了以下细节:
通过这些设计细节,React Native Story 不仅提供了美观的界面,还确保了良好的用户体验。
React Native Story 的界面设计深受 Instagram 风格的影响,这种风格的特点包括:
React Native Story 通过以下方法实现了 Instagram 风格的界面:
通过这些方法,React Native Story 成功地复刻了 Instagram 风格的界面,为用户提供了一致且愉悦的使用体验。
React Native Story 以其流畅的动画效果和直观的操作方式显著提升了用户体验。用户可以轻松地通过滑动手势浏览不同的故事内容,这种交互方式不仅符合现代用户的使用习惯,还能带来愉悦的使用体验。此外,React Native Story 的界面设计简洁明了,减少了用户的认知负担,使得浏览故事变得更加轻松愉快。
对于开发者而言,React Native Story 的存在极大地加速了开发进程。通过使用该组件,开发者无需从零开始构建故事功能,而是可以直接利用现成的解决方案。这不仅节省了大量的时间和精力,还降低了开发成本。React Native Story 的高度可定制性意味着开发者可以根据具体需求调整样式和功能,进一步提高了开发效率。
React Native Story 作为一个活跃的开源项目,拥有庞大的社区支持。这意味着开发者可以轻松获得各种资源,如文档、教程、示例代码等,这些资源对于解决开发过程中遇到的问题非常有帮助。此外,社区内的交流也为开发者提供了宝贵的灵感和指导,有助于提升项目的整体质量。
React Native Story 具备出色的跨平台兼容性,能够在 Android 和 iOS 等多种平台上运行。这意味着开发者只需编写一次代码,便能在多个平台上部署应用,大大减少了维护成本。这种跨平台特性使得 React Native Story 成为了构建多平台应用的理想选择。
社交媒体应用是 React Native Story 最常见的应用场景之一。通过集成 React Native Story,应用可以为用户提供类似 Instagram 的故事功能,让用户能够轻松分享日常生活中的精彩瞬间。这种功能不仅增强了用户的参与度,还促进了用户之间的互动。
新闻资讯类应用也可以利用 React Native Story 来展示最新的新闻报道或专题内容。通过故事的形式,应用可以更生动地呈现新闻事件,吸引用户的注意力。此外,这种形式还能够让用户以更轻松的方式获取信息,提高了阅读体验。
电商购物应用同样可以从 React Native Story 中受益。商家可以利用故事功能展示商品详情、促销活动等内容,吸引潜在顾客的关注。这种方式不仅能够增加产品的曝光率,还能激发用户的购买欲望,从而提高转化率。
旅游出行应用可以借助 React Native Story 来分享目的地的美景、旅行攻略等信息。通过故事的形式,应用能够为用户提供沉浸式的旅行体验,激发他们的探索欲望。此外,这种功能还有助于建立品牌与用户之间的情感联系,增强用户忠诚度。
通过上述应用场景可以看出,React Native Story 的灵活性和实用性使其成为了众多类型应用的理想选择。无论是提升用户体验还是加速开发进程,React Native Story 都展现出了巨大的价值。
随着技术的不断进步,React Native Story 也将迎来更多的创新和发展。未来版本可能会集成更多先进的技术和功能,如增强现实(AR)和虚拟现实(VR),为用户提供更加沉浸式的体验。此外,React Native Story 还有可能进一步优化性能,提高加载速度和响应性,以适应日益增长的数据量和复杂的应用场景。
React Native Story 将继续致力于提升用户体验。这包括改进用户界面设计,使其更加符合现代审美趋势;同时也会加强对用户反馈的收集和分析,以便及时调整和优化产品功能。随着用户需求的变化和技术的进步,React Native Story 有望推出更多人性化的功能,如智能推荐系统,根据用户的兴趣和偏好自动推荐相关的故事内容。
React Native Story 的未来发展还将注重社区和生态系统的发展。通过加强与开发者社区的合作,提供更多高质量的文档、教程和支持服务,React Native Story 可以吸引更多开发者加入到这个项目中来。此外,React Native Story 还可能与其他开源项目或技术栈进行整合,形成更加完善的生态系统,为开发者提供一站式解决方案。
React Native Story 的潜力在于其广泛的应用场景。除了社交媒体、新闻资讯、电商购物和旅游出行等领域外,React Native Story 还可以应用于教育、娱乐等多个行业。例如,在教育领域,教师可以利用故事功能分享课程内容,让学生以更有趣的方式学习新知识;在娱乐领域,则可以通过故事形式发布幕后花絮、明星访谈等内容,增强粉丝的参与感。
React Native Story 未来还有可能与其他技术进行深度融合,如人工智能(AI)、大数据分析等。通过结合这些先进技术,React Native Story 可以为用户提供更加个性化和智能化的服务。例如,利用 AI 技术分析用户的行为模式,预测其兴趣偏好,并据此推送定制化的故事内容;或者利用大数据分析技术,对用户反馈进行深度挖掘,以持续改进产品和服务。
React Native Story 作为一种新兴的社交互动形式,其潜力还体现在能够促进用户之间的交流与互动。随着功能的不断完善,React Native Story 可能会引入更多社交元素,如实时聊天、直播互动等,让用户在浏览故事的同时也能与他人进行即时沟通。这种新型的社交互动方式不仅能够增强用户的参与度,还能为应用带来更高的用户粘性。
通过上述分析可以看出,React Native Story 作为一种强大且灵活的组件,不仅能够满足当前市场需求,还具备巨大的发展潜力。随着技术的不断进步和社会需求的变化,React Native Story 必将在未来展现出更加广阔的应用前景。
React Native Story 作为一款专为 React Native 设计的组件,成功地将 Instagram 风格的故事功能带入了各种移动应用中。通过简单的安装步骤和高度可定制化的配置选项,开发者能够轻松地在其应用内实现类似的功能。React Native Story 不仅提供了流畅的用户体验和美观的界面设计,还极大地加速了开发进程,降低了开发成本。此外,其广泛的适用场景——从社交媒体应用到新闻资讯、电商购物乃至旅游出行应用等——展现了其强大的实用性和灵活性。随着技术的不断进步和社区支持的增强,React Native Story 的未来发展前景十分广阔,有望在更多领域发挥重要作用,为用户提供更加丰富和个性化的体验。